The Team 11 2025 team claimed the Hogan Lacrosse Summer Exposure Tournament A championship last weekend in Annapolis, MD, toppling the Annapolis Hawks Black, 5-4, in overtime.
Team 11 went undefeated (with a tie) in the tournament. Thomas Williams scored the game winning goal in overtime after a Ben Snyder save followed by Hugh Maley (pole) clear and assist to Thomas.
Games and Scores:
Annapolis Hawks Black: tied 8-8
VA Beach Hawks: won 9-2
Baltimore Breaker Blue: won 10-5
Semifinals- Annapolis Lacrosse Club (ALC): won 5-3
Championship- Annapolis Hawks Black: won 5-4 in Overtime
Coaches: The 2025 team was coached by Director Joey Sankey and Erik Ojert (CB West 2019 and current Ursinus player).
Standouts in the tournament included:
Ben Snyder- Goalie; Michael Carroll- Face-off; Max Wickersham- Middie; Dylan Malone- Middie; Levi Souder- Middie; Hugh Maley- Defense; DJ Brown- Defense
